Causality refers to the relationship between cause and effect. In a sentence, you might say, "The researchers found a clear causality between increased exercise and improved mental health." This illustrates how one factor directly influences another. Understanding causality is essential for drawing accurate conclusions in scientific studies.

Circular causality refers to a series of events where each one is caused by the one before it, and the first one is caused by the last.
